The UK's **behavioral economics** job market is booming, with various roles in demand across industries. Let's explore the trends, salary ranges, and skillsets for these exciting positions: 1. **Policy Analyst**: Experts in behavioral economics help design public policies based on insights from behavioral sciences. They analyze data and develop strategies to create better social outcomes. In the UK, Policy Analysts can earn between ยฃ30,000 to ยฃ60,000 annually. (Source: Glassdoor) 2. **Behavioral Insights Specialist**: With a focus on applying behavioral economics to policy issues, these professionals work in both the public and private sectors. They design and implement experiments to inform policy decisions. In the UK, Behavioral Insights Specialists can earn between ยฃ35,000 to ยฃ70,000 annually. (Source: BehavioralInsightsTeam) 3. **Data Analyst**: Proficient in quantitative and qualitative analysis, Data Analysts work closely with Behavioral Economists to extract insights from data. They create visualizations and reports to communicate findings. In the UK, Data Analysts can earn between ยฃ25,000 to ยฃ55,000 annually. (Source: Prospects) 4. **User Experience Researcher**: By understanding user behavior, UX Researchers optimize products and services to enhance the user experience. They design studies and collect user feedback. In the UK, UX Researchers can earn between ยฃ30,000 to ยฃ60,000 annually. (Source: Glassdoor) These roles showcase a strong demand for professionals with knowledge of behavioral economics, data analysis, and policy-making skills. As businesses and governments continue to adopt evidence-based practices, the need for experts in this field will grow.
